The Radeon RX 7700 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in January 4 2023. It features the RDNA 3.0 architecture. The core clock ranges from 1500 MHz to 2600 MHz. It has 2048 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 190W. Manufactured using 6 nm process technology. It features 32 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 22,146 points.

RTX A5500
RTX A5500
The RTX A5500 is manufactured by NVIDIA. It was released in March 22 2022. It features the Ampere architecture. The core clock ranges from 1080 MHz to 1665 MHz. It has 10240 shading units. The thermal design power (TDP) is 230W. Manufactured using 8 nm process technology. It features 80 dedicated ray tracing cores for enhanced lighting effects. G3D Mark benchmark score: 21,108 points.

Video Memory (VRAM)
The Radeon RX 7700 comes with 16 GB of VRAM, while the RTX A5500 has 24 GB. The RTX A5500 offers 50% more capacity, crucial for higher resolutions and texture-heavy games. Memory bandwidth: 624 GB/s (Radeon RX 7700) vs 768 GB/s (RTX A5500) — a 23.1% advantage for the RTX A5500. Bus width: 256-bit vs 384-bit. L2 Cache: 2 MB (Radeon RX 7700) vs 6 MB (RTX A5500) — the RTX A5500 has significantly larger on-die cache to reduce VRAM reliance.
